Could There Ever Be Another Britney Spears?, asks MTV.com's Jennifer Vineyard.

It's a question whose time has come. Just as The Boston Daily Globe asked WILL THERE EVER BE ANOTHER GREAT WAR in April 1893, people have been wondering similar things for as far back as Google searches will allow writers to search after 6 p.m. on a Tuesday.

- Will There Be Another WPA?, The Christian Science Monitor, December 8, 1942.

- Will There Be Another Christmas Is Thought of All in Pacific Area, The Hartford Courant, December 25, 1943.

- Could There Be Another Holocaust?, The New York Times, March 6, 1977.

- Comedy LPs: Will There Ever Be Another 'First Family'?, San Jose Mercury News, June 22, 1986.

- Will There Be Another Yom Kippur War?, The Seattle Times, September 29, 1990.

- Could There Ever Be Another Marshall Plan?, AP (via The Seattle Times), May 25, 1997.

- Can There Ever Be Another Fabio?, The Bucks County Times, March 6, 2005.

- Is New Orleads Ready for Another Katrina?, CNN International, May 22, 2006.

- Will There Ever Be Another Glenn Gould?, The Toronto Star, September 23, 2007.
